The Hornet's Nest (2014)

Description: A documentary that follows journalists embedded with U.S. troops in Afghanistan, capturing intense ground combat and the technology used in modern warfare.

Fact: The film features real combat footage and highlights the bravery of soldiers in some of the most dangerous situations.

Inside Combat Rescue (2013)

Description: This series follows U.S. Air Force pararescue teams as they perform high-risk rescue missions in combat zones, showcasing their advanced equipment and tactics.

Fact: The show was filmed in Afghanistan and provides a raw, unfiltered look at the dangers faced by rescue teams in war zones.

Battlefield (1994)

Description: This documentary series delves into the tactical and strategic aspects of historical battles, focusing on military technology and ground combat operations.

Fact: The series was praised for its detailed analysis of military engagements and its use of expert commentary to explain battlefield decisions.

Weaponology (2007)

Description: A show that explores the development and use of various military weapons and equipment, highlighting their impact on warfare.

Fact: Each episode focuses on a specific type of weapon, from small arms to heavy artillery, and includes demonstrations of their use in combat scenarios.

Deadliest Warrior (2009)

Description: This series compares the combat effectiveness of different warriors and military units throughout history, using simulations and expert analysis.

Fact: The show uses a combination of historical research and modern technology to simulate battles between different warriors, such as samurai vs. medieval knights.

Surviving the Cut (2010)

Description: A documentary series that explores the grueling training programs of various elite military units, focusing on the physical and technological demands placed on recruits.

Fact: Each episode covers a different branch of the military, from Army Rangers to Marine Recon, and highlights the extreme conditions trainees must endure.

Navy SEALs: Their Untold Story (2014)

Description: A documentary that provides an in-depth look at the training, missions, and technology used by the U.S. Navy SEALs, one of the most elite special operations forces.

Fact: The film includes interviews with former SEALs and rare footage of their operations, offering a glimpse into their highly secretive world.
